## Summary
Rede Nordeste TV is a Brazilian broadcaster headquartered in Aracaju, operating as a television station within the broadcasting industry. It is an organization responsible for the production and transmission of radio and television programs, known by aliases such as TV Cidade and CNT Aracaju. ### Branding and Aliases
Rede Nordeste TV is known by several alternative names, reflecting its branding history or network affiliations. It is also referred to as **TV Cidade** and **CNT Aracaju**. These aliases are critical for identifying the entity across different media contexts and historical records. The use of multiple names suggests potential rebranding efforts or affiliations with larger networks like CNT (Central Nacional de Televisão).
